<p>Way back when we started Stray&#8217;s we used a local cake supplier to provide home-made cakes. In came Mum (MD Jane Oldfield) and said &#8216; I could make a better chocolate cake than that&#8221; and naturally I replied &#8220;go on then!&#8221;</p>
<p>The rest is history &#8211; what started out as a few cakes made from her kitchens actually at her home, became our deluxe pastry kitchens upstairs in No.20 Middlegate, with three staff making all the cakes, sausage rolls, scones etc every day&#8230;</p>

<p>by Kate Colquhoun</p>
<blockquote><p>the story of murder on a London train&#8230;</p></blockquote>
<p>This thrilling book, which reads at times like a good Victorian novel, is the story of the murder on a London train, in 1864, of a bank clerk called Thomas Briggs. The chief suspect is identified quite early on &#8211; so it is more of a &#8220;did-he-do-it&#8221; than a &#8220;who-dunnit&#8221;. Nevertheless it is consistently surprising and evokes a fascinagting era.</p>
<p>If you enjoy the Sherlock Holmes stories here is one for real &#8211; complete with outstanding atmosperics!</p>

<p>by Sherard Cowper-Coles</p>
<p>Ever wonder exactly what we are doing in Afghanistan? This fascinating book by the British Ambassador in 2007 &#8211; since fallen from grace with his political masters &#8211; succinctly sets out the view of the senior diplomat on the ground that an almost complete lack of strategic planning and absence of coherent policies makes any credible outcome an impossibility. Highly recommended.</p>

<p>by Mark Forsyth</p>
<blockquote>
<h1>What is the actual connection between gruntled and disgruntled?</h1>
</blockquote>
<p>A circular stroll through the hidden connections of the English language. What is gruntled and when, if ever, is it disgruntled? What links church organs to organised crime&#8217; California to the Caliphate, or brackets to codpieces?</p>
<p>Fresh from its success on BBC Radio 4&#8242;s Book of the Week and one of our best sellers, The Etymologicon exp;lores the strange connections between words &#8211; an occasionally ribald, frequently witty, unerringly erudite guide to the secret labyrinth that lurks beneath the English language.</p>
<p>Perfect buy for anyone interested in our primary art form &#8211; our language.</p>
